Crazy Cow by Colin Hawkins

Everyone is amazed by Crazy Cow's antics, but her parents just don't know what to do with her. Since her babyhood, Crazy Cow has been swinging on lampshades, turning cartwheels across the lawn and doing acrobatics whenever and wherever the mood takes her! In Gym lessons she's the star, but in the rest of her subjects, her teachers despair. When Crazy Cow leaves home to seek her fortune, her parents are very worried about where she'll end up. Then one day, Mr and Mrs Cow go to the circus, where an encounter with The Great Krazo, shows them that craziness can be quite fantastic AGE 3-7
Colin and Jacqui Hawkins both trained in graphic design at art college. Colin decided to take up writing children's books in the early 1980's because he 'wanted to make children's books funnier'.
